Chennai-based The ePlane Company has announced a strategic collaboration with the International Critical-care Air Transfer Team (ICATT) to enhance emergency medical response services across India. The partnership aims to significantly improve the country’s air ambulance network, ensuring timely medical intervention for critical patients.
Under the agreement, ICATT, a leading provider of world-class air ambulance services in India, will procure 788 air ambulances from The ePlane Company. This initiative is expected to revolutionize emergency healthcare accessibility by enabling rapid medical transport across all districts in the country.
The financial specifics of the deal will be finalized closer to the delivery dates, with the total transaction value estimated to exceed $1 billion. Both companies emphasized that the partnership represents a major step forward in advancing India’s emergency medical infrastructure, leveraging cutting-edge aviation technology to save lives.
With this collaboration, The ePlane Company aims to redefine the future of emergency healthcare, bringing faster and more efficient medical assistance to those in need, regardless of geographical barriers.
